On September 11 2015 03:57 manicshock wrote:
The error I read is: Error occured during initialization of VM. Could not reserve enough space for 1048576kb object heap. It's not in program files or anything just in C:\ and it has read/write permission so I'm not sure why it's not working. I ran cmd in admin, and it didn't work there either. Java works fine, I just updated it yesterday figuring it was the issue. It's 8.60

That number is a memory value, not disk space. You do not have a contiguous 1 GB space in memory.

Open "Scelight-win.cmd" with Notepad and find "-Xmx1024m" and try to decrease it, e.g. "-Xmx512m". But note that this will only allow Scelight to use up to 512 MB memory (if needed). Save the cmd and start Scelight with it.

On September 18 2015 02:52 leopardb wrote:
Hi, i just started using Scelight under linux, works well until now, just one question : when checking the profile of one player, scelight opens a browser : how did you code it ? my default browser is google-chrome and scelight always opens iceweasel (firefox). Which command do you use to open a URL ? there are several shell commands (sensible-browser,x-www-browser, xdg-open) that all open the URL with google-chrome.

Thank you

Java has support for opening a URL in the default browser (Desktop support). Scelight first tries to do this. This will most likely succeed.

If the above method does not succeed, on non-windows systems the following commands / browsers will be checked in order, and the first existing one will be used:

firefox, google-chrome, opera, konqueror, epiphany, mozilla, netscape


So either the first method sees Firefox is your default browser, or (most likely) the first method fails for you and then proceeding to the 2nd method Firefox is tried first, succeeds and therefore it is used.

Ok thanks. I wrote a small bit of java code to open a url and it actually opened it with firefox although my default browser is set everywhere to google-chrome. If anybody experiences the same kind of problem, the solution was in the
~/.local/share/applications/mimeapps.list
file.

You have to remove any instance of iceweasel/firefox there, because java watches this file instead of asking the desktop for the default browser...

On October 03 2015 23:24 Firkraag8 wrote:
They did something similar with the release of HotS though didn't they? Or maybe it was some patch, where they added a lot of new replay functionality that changed the structure of replays? Let's hope it's something that can be worked around again.. If not they better add some of the Scelight features into the game UI..

No, this case is different. You were able to load and watch replays saved prior to HotS. When HotS came out, they just added some (or a bunch of) new info to the replays.

It may very well be that they will also drop the MPQ format (the file structure and compression format of replays, created 20 years ago and used ever since like in almost all of Blizzard's games) and switch to their new CASC (Content Addressable Storage Container) format which will most likely replace MPQs in all of Blizzard's games. CASC brings many features built into itself like file corruption handling, faster access/processing speed, improved, easier patching, client hotfixing, better support for streaming, easy expandability and more.

You can read more info on their new CASC format in their official blog post:
Warlords of Draenor™ Alpha Testing Begins / Introducing Our New File Format: CASC
